Binnie Media flipped News/Talk “99.1 NH1 News” WNNH Henniker/Concord NH to Oldies using Scott Shannon’s True Oldies Channel this morning.
The end of the NH1 Radio brand comes after Binnie sold the flagship of the “NH1” brand’s WBIN-TV spectrum in the FCC incentive auction and then the license to Univision. Additionally, Binnie has begun operating News/Talk 107.7 WTPL Hillsboro/Concord via LMA following the acquisition of the station and two others by Lakes Media. Lakes Media is run by Binnie VP/Engineering Dirk Nadon.
The format change to Oldies is a return to the station’s heritage as WNNH carried Oldies programming from its sign-on in 1989 until 2007.
